INF2167H: R for Data Science

Data science is a rapidly evolving field, with new tools and techniques continually emerging to support efficient and robust data analysis. This course is designed for students without a programming background, who are interested in data science, and introduces the fundamentals using the R programming language. Students will develop the ability to approach and answer research questions involving social science data. Key topics include data collection, storage, cleaning, transformation, and visualization, as well as foundational analytical techniques. Throughout the course, students will apply these skills to real-world datasets, including open-access online data, with a focus on understanding and analyzing the social world. By the end of the course, students will have developed in-demand data science skills relevant to careers in information and data-driven fields.

This course can be used to fulfil the "Technical" Professional Requirement.
